The story began in February 2023 when Wandelt posted to Instagram, claiming she was the lost daughter of Kate and Gerry McCann.

Wandelt’s backstory sheds more light on her motivations.

Wandelt has spoken out about her difficult childhood, including trauma and abuse, which led her to question her identity.

She believes that memories of an abuser sparked a feeling of connection to Madeleine McCann after seeing a police sketch of the suspect.
Despite her family’s claims that she’s their daughter, Wandelt insists she was never shown early photos or a birth certificate, further fueling her doubts.

The internet went into a frenzy, as people debated whether this was an outlandish claim or something with truth behind it.

Things escalated quickly when Wandelt appeared on Dr. Phil, sharing her story in front of millions of viewers.

But the whole thing seemed to unravel when she later apologized, admitting to the BBC that she regretted her actions.
